Ever wondered if a robot could actually trade forex for you and make real money while you sleep? It sounds like something from a sci-fi movie, right?
But in today’s fast-moving financial world, automated trading is no longer a futuristic fantasy. It is a reality that is gaining serious momentum. More and more traders, both beginners and pros, are turning to forex trading robots, also known as Expert Advisors (EAs), to execute trades based on pre-set strategies.
So, what is all the buzz about in 2025? Are these trading bots the secret weapon for effortless income, or just another overhyped tool that drains your account faster than a bad trade?
In this article, we will dive into the truth behind forex robots, what they are, how they work in CFD Trading, and whether they can actually make you money in today’s market.
Let’s separate the myths from the facts and find out if automation is the edge your trading strategy needs this year.
What Are Forex Trading Robots?
Forex trading robots are automated software programs that execute trades in the foreign exchange market based on preset rules, technical indicators, or even artificial intelligence. Their main appeal lies in removing human emotions and allowing for round-the-clock trading.
Types of Forex Robots:
- Signal-Based Robots
These robots act based on specific technical signals (like RSI or MACD crossovers). Once a signal is triggered, the bot executes a trade according to the set parameters. - High-Frequency Trading (HFT) Robots
Designed to place a large number of trades in a very short time, often milliseconds apart. They rely on lightning-fast data analysis and low-latency execution. - AI and Machine Learning Bots
These are the most advanced, using historical data and real-time learning to adapt strategies based on evolving market conditions.
Most forex robots are built for platforms like MetaTrader 4 (MT4) and MetaTrader 5 (MT5). These platforms offer integration through scripts and APIs, enabling users to customise and deploy their own strategies.
How Do Forex Robots Work?
Forex robots typically follow algorithmic trading strategies that revolve around technical indicators, statistical analysis, or price action models. Here is a breakdown of their operational framework:
- Strategy Implementation: Most bots are programmed to follow specific strategies like trend-following, scalping, grid trading, or mean reversion. For example, a trend-following robot might buy when a moving average crosses a resistance level.
- Pre-Programmed vs. Adaptive Logic: Traditional EAs follow strict, unchanging rules. However, newer bots include adaptive logic, enabling them to adjust strategies based on market behaviour.
- Risk Management: Most EAs incorporate critical tools like:
- Stop-loss and take-profit levels
- Dynamic lot sizing
- Trailing stops
- Risk-to-reward ratio enforcement
In essence, these bots aim to automate both entry/exit and risk controls, minimising the need for human intervention.
What’s New in 2025? Forex Robots in the Age of AI
The year 2025 marks a significant leap in forex robot sophistication, thanks to the integration of AI and machine learning technologies.
- Smarter Decision-Making: AI-powered bots analyse vast amounts of data from economic calendars to social sentiment and make real-time decisions that traditional bots can’t.
- Predictive Analytics: With enhanced data models, bots can now predict short-term price movements based on historical trends, volatility spikes, and volume surges.
- NLP for News Interpretation: Bots are starting to read and interpret real-time news headlines using natural language processing (NLP) to anticipate potential market reactions.
- Cloud Computing and VPS Integration: Most modern bots operate on cloud servers or virtual private servers (VPS), allowing for 24/7 uptime, high-speed execution, and minimal latency.
Pros of Using Forex Trading Robots
Forex trading robots offer numerous advantages that appeal to both beginners and seasoned traders:
- Emotion-Free Trading: Robots stick to the strategy without fear or greed, removing the most common psychological pitfalls of trading.
- 24/7 Market Monitoring: With round-the-clock operation, bots can catch opportunities even while you are sleeping.
- Backtesting Capability: Traders can test their strategies over historical data to validate effectiveness before risking real capital.
- Scalability: Run multiple bots on various currency pairs simultaneously, something that is nearly impossible to manage manually.
Cons and Limitations of Forex Robots
Despite the benefits, forex robots are not foolproof. There are inherent risks and challenges:
- Overfitting: Some bots perform exceptionally in backtesting but fail in live markets because they were overly optimised for historical conditions.
- Market Sensitivity: Bots can struggle in unpredictable markets, such as during black swan events or unexpected geopolitical news.
- Technical Dependencies: Internet issues, platform crashes, or broker-related limitations can lead to poor execution or failed trades.
- No Future Guarantee: Past performance, whether backtested or live, doesn’t guarantee future profitability.
Can You Actually Make Money With Forex Robots in 2025?
The answer is: Yes, but it depends.
Factors Influencing Profitability:
- Quality of the Robot: Not all EAs are created equal. A well-coded bot with robust logic stands a better chance than cheap, commercial alternatives.
- Broker Conditions: Fast execution, low spreads, and minimal slippage are crucial to a robot’s success.
- Market Conditions: Volatile markets may favour scalping bots, while range-bound conditions work better for mean-reversion bots.
Real-World Performance:
While we will not name specific brands, many traders report monthly returns in the 2–10% range with reliable bots, though drawdowns can also occur. Custom-built systems often outperform commercial EAs because they are tailored to specific strategies and conditions.
Red Flags: Scams and Overhyped Promises
The popularity of forex robots has also invited a wave of scams. Here is what to watch out for:
- Unrealistic ROI Claims: Any vendor promising 100 %+ returns per month is likely running a scam.
- Lack of Verified Performance: If a bot doesn’t have third-party verified results (e.g., Myfxbook, FXBlue), tread carefully.
- No Refund Policy or Support: Reputable providers offer refunds, documentation, and customer service.
Always look for transparency, credible reviews, and backed data before purchasing or subscribing to a trading robot.
Best Practices for Using Forex Robots Wisely
To use forex robots effectively and minimise risk:
- Start with a Demo Account: Always test a bot in a risk-free environment before going live.
- Use VPS Hosting: A virtual private server ensures your bot runs without interruption.
- Regular Monitoring: No bot should be left completely unattended. Check in regularly.
- Pair with Manual Oversight: Use human judgment for news events or unexpected volatility.
- Diversify: Use different strategies or pairs to avoid putting all your eggs in one basket.
Conclusion
So, can forex trading robots really make you money in 2025?
The short answer? Yes, but not without caution. These bots have come a long way, especially with the rise of AI, machine learning, and real-time data processing. They are faster, smarter, and more efficient than ever. But they are not miracle machines.
The truth is, forex robots can be a powerful tool if you use them wisely. They can remove emotions, run strategies 24/7, and help you take advantage of market opportunities you might otherwise miss. But they still require your input, your judgment, and a solid understanding of forex risk management.
They are not “set and forget” money machines. They are best seen as assistants automating parts of your strategy, not replacing it entirely.
If you are a trader looking for consistency, structure, and time-saving automation, a well-built trading robot could absolutely be worth exploring. Just make sure to test before you trust, stay realistic, and never stop learning.
At the end of the day, it is not just about the robot; it is about how smartly you use it.